随着移动互联网的快速发展,微信小程序已经成为人们日常生活中不可或缺的一部分。作为一款轻量级的应用程序,微信小程序具有易用性、便捷性和跨平台等特点,深受广大用户的喜爱。本文将围绕iOS微信小程序的开发,从基础知识、开发环境搭建、界面设计、功能实现等方面进行详细介绍。
一、iOS微信保定小程序开发基础知识
1.1 微信小程序概述
微信小程序是一种不需要下载安装即可使用的应用,它实现了应用“触手可及”的理念,用户扫一扫或搜一下即可打开应用。微信小程序具有以下特点:
- 无需下载安装:用户无需下载和安装应用程序,即可在微信中直接使用。
- 即用即走:用户无需注册账号,即可快速使用小程序。
- 轻量级:小程序体积小,加载速度快。
- 跨平台:支持iOS、Android等多个平台。
1.2 微信小程序架构
微信小程序采用前后端分离的架构,前端使用WXML(微信标记语言)和WXSS(微信样式表)进行界面开发,后端使用JavaScript进行逻辑处理。前端和后端通过微信提供的API进行交互。
1.3 微信小程序生命周期
微信小程序的生命周期包括:页面加载、页面显示、页面隐藏、页面卸载等。开发者可以根据这些生命周期函数进行页面状态管理。
二、iOS微信保定小程序开发环境搭建
2.1 开发工具
微信保定小程序开发主要使用微信开发者工具,该工具支持代码编辑、预览、调试等功能。
2.2 开发环境配置
1)安装Node.js:微信保定小程序开发需要Node.js环境,可以从官网下载并安装。
2)安装微信开发者工具:在微信开发者工具官网下载并安装,选择合适的版本。
3)注册小程序:在微信公众平台注册小程序,获取AppID。
三、iOS微信小程序界面设计
3.1 WXML和WXSS简介
WXML和WXSS是微信小程序的界面开发语言,类似于HTML和CSS。WXML用于描述页面结构,WXSS用于描述页面样式。
3.2 常用组件
微信小程序提供丰富的组件,如文本、图片、按钮、列表等。开发者可以根据需求选择合适的组件进行界面设计。
3.3 响应式布局
微信小程序支持响应式布局,可以根据不同屏幕尺寸调整页面布局。
四、iOS微信小程序功能实现
4.1 数据绑定
微信小程序使用数据绑定技术,将数据与界面进行绑定,实现动态更新。
4.2 事件处理
微信小程序支持事件处理,如点击、触摸等,可以响应用户操作。
4.3 API调用
微信小程序提供丰富的API,如网络请求、数据库操作等,开发者可以根据需求调用相应的API实现功能。
五、iOS微信小程序调试与发布
5.1 调试
微信开发者工具提供调试功能,可以实时查看页面效果、检查代码错误等。
5.2 发布
完成保定小程序开发后,可以在微信公众平台进行发布,用户即可在微信中搜索和使用小程序。
六、总结
本文对iOS微信小程序的开发进行了详细介绍,包括基础知识、开发环境搭建、界面设计、功能实现等方面。通过学习本文,开发者可以掌握iOS微信小程序的开发技巧,为用户提供优质的应用体验。
请立即点击咨询我们或拨打咨询热线: 18834196600,我们会详细为你一一解答你心中的疑难。项目经理在线



客服1